Consulta con parametros
Consulta con parametros
Quiero realizar una consulta con parametro, y no veo la opción en OOc base, por favor me pueden decir cual es la opción.
Gracias
Gracias
Última edición por memolibre el Mar Feb 03, 2009 3:41 am, editado 2 veces en total.
-
- Mensajes: 8
- Registrado: Mar Ene 13, 2009 11:57 pm
Re: Consulta con parametros
A que te refieres con consulta con parámetros?
Una SQL por medio del formulario?
Podrias ser un poco más específico?
Atte JuanFraMaureira
Una SQL por medio del formulario?
Podrias ser un poco más específico?
Atte JuanFraMaureira
Re: Consulta con parametros
la consulta con parametro en access es cuando se quiere hacer una consulta que permita pedir un dato antes de ejecutarla y buscar según ese dato.
Por ejemplo para realizar una consulta sobre los nombres de los docentes que trabajan en una institución educativa, se tendrá que hacer una consulta por especialidad utilizando el procedimiento habitual. Si se utiliza una consulta diseñada con parámetro se podrá decir que especialidad se busca cada vez que se ejecute una nueva consulta.
Cuando se jecuta la consulta aparece una ventana que pide el valor de parámetro.
El mismo procedimiento lo quiero hacer openoffice base, pero no encuentro como hacerlo por que no existe la opción consulta con parametro.
Saludos.
Por ejemplo para realizar una consulta sobre los nombres de los docentes que trabajan en una institución educativa, se tendrá que hacer una consulta por especialidad utilizando el procedimiento habitual. Si se utiliza una consulta diseñada con parámetro se podrá decir que especialidad se busca cada vez que se ejecute una nueva consulta.
Cuando se jecuta la consulta aparece una ventana que pide el valor de parámetro.
El mismo procedimiento lo quiero hacer openoffice base, pero no encuentro como hacerlo por que no existe la opción consulta con parametro.
Saludos.
-
- Mensajes: 99
- Registrado: Sab Dic 13, 2008 6:45 pm
Re: Consulta con parametros
el parametro se indica de esta forma:
esto causa que Base provea un dialog para ingresar el valor del parametro. tambien puedes usar otros operadores como >, <, etc.
Código: Seleccionar todo
=:PARAMETRO
Re: Consulta con parametros
Disculpa mi poco conocimiento de base me puedes indicar donde se coloca el código, si tengo el campo definido y no encuentro por donde ingresar para añadir el código.
Saludos
Saludos
-
- Mensajes: 99
- Registrado: Sab Dic 13, 2008 6:45 pm
Re: Consulta con parametros
en donde normalmente indicas el criterio para la consulta.
- Adjuntos
-
- ParameterQuery.png (2.35 KiB) Visto 14584 veces
Re: Consulta con parametros
Gracias por tu ayuda, pero sería interesante especificar el parametro con una pregunta para que sepa el usuario o la persona que vea la consulta dato va ingresar para hacer la consulta.
Por ejemplo: en el campo de especialidad hay datos como:Matemática, Lenguaje, Geografía, etc, la consulta es por especialidad.
Cuando sale el cuadrado que ingrese el parametro, escribo Matemática y sale la consulta de todos los profesores que tienen la especialidad, supongamos que otro usuario use la consulta y sale el cuadro para ingresar el parametro y no sabe que escribir por que no hay una indicación específica de que dato va ingresar.
Será posible sustituir parametro con una indicación para que el usuario sepa escribir el dato preciso.
De antemano agradezco tu aporte.
Saludos
Por ejemplo: en el campo de especialidad hay datos como:Matemática, Lenguaje, Geografía, etc, la consulta es por especialidad.
Cuando sale el cuadrado que ingrese el parametro, escribo Matemática y sale la consulta de todos los profesores que tienen la especialidad, supongamos que otro usuario use la consulta y sale el cuadro para ingresar el parametro y no sabe que escribir por que no hay una indicación específica de que dato va ingresar.
Será posible sustituir parametro con una indicación para que el usuario sepa escribir el dato preciso.
De antemano agradezco tu aporte.
Saludos
-
- Mensajes: 99
- Registrado: Sab Dic 13, 2008 6:45 pm
Re: Consulta con parametros
puedes indicar cualquier nombre, siempre y cunado no tengo espacios o carateres especiales. se parámetro solo como un ejemplo.
Código: Seleccionar todo
>:Edad
>= :Mn AND <= :Mx
<:Precio
Consulta con parametros
Amigo ya encontré la forma de especificar el parametro con una pregunta para que sepa el usuario o la persona que vea la consulta que dato va ingresar.
En vez de
:Parametro
Se escribe
COMO: Qué especialidad desea consultar?
Cuando sale el cuadrado que ingrese el parametro, ya no sale la palabra Parametro sino la pregunta, Qué especialidad desea consultar? y escribo Matemática y sale la consulta de todos los profesores que tienen la especialidad.
Saludos
En vez de
:Parametro
Se escribe
COMO: Qué especialidad desea consultar?
Cuando sale el cuadrado que ingrese el parametro, ya no sale la palabra Parametro sino la pregunta, Qué especialidad desea consultar? y escribo Matemática y sale la consulta de todos los profesores que tienen la especialidad.
Saludos
-
- Mensajes: 31
- Registrado: Dom Nov 23, 2008 2:46 pm
Re: Consulta con parametros
Estoy intentando todos los ejemplos que han puesto y ninguno funciona.
La sintaxis que me funciona a mi es la siguiente:
18
Esto filtra sólo los que tienen ese valor.
?
Esto me saca el cuadro de diálogo que me pregunta por el parámetro y el campo, pero no me permite personalizar la pregunta.
¿Cómo es posible que a cada uno le funcione/falle una sintaxis distinta?
NO ENTIENDO NADA
La sintaxis que me funciona a mi es la siguiente:
18
Esto filtra sólo los que tienen ese valor.
?
Esto me saca el cuadro de diálogo que me pregunta por el parámetro y el campo, pero no me permite personalizar la pregunta.
¿Cómo es posible que a cada uno le funcione/falle una sintaxis distinta?
NO ENTIENDO NADA
Re: Consulta con parametros
Hola fmartagong, al principio yo tampoco encontraba la forma de incorporar parámetros hasta que entendí:
Poné primero el condicionante o conector (<, >, >=, <=, =, Como, No Como, ...), luego un espacio y luego los dos puntos ":" y seguidamente (sin espacio) la pregunta. Ejemplos:
COMO :Categoria
<= :FechaFinal
Ojalá sirva
Javier
Poné primero el condicionante o conector (<, >, >=, <=, =, Como, No Como, ...), luego un espacio y luego los dos puntos ":" y seguidamente (sin espacio) la pregunta. Ejemplos:
COMO :Categoria
<= :FechaFinal
Ojalá sirva
Javier
OOo 3.0.1 GNU/Linux Ubuntu 9.04
-
- Mensajes: 7
- Registrado: Mar May 25, 2010 9:03 am
Re: Consulta con parametros
Gracias, estos comentarios son los que hacen que esta herramienta poderosa sirva para algo
OpenOffice 3.1 en Windows xp
Re: Consulta con parametros
Hola yo sigo las instrucciones y si me muestra el cuadro de dialogo pero al darle clic en aceptar me sale el siguiente error
no se puedieron cargar los contenidos de datos descriptor de indice in valido.
Estoy colocando lo siguiente:
SELECT `extention`, `adatetime`, `atype` FROM `asterisk`.`drchecker` AS `drchecker` WHERE `extention` = :Ext
y en el cuadro de dialogo coloco un 8025 y me marca ese error
no se puedieron cargar los contenidos de datos descriptor de indice in valido.
Estoy colocando lo siguiente:
SELECT `extention`, `adatetime`, `atype` FROM `asterisk`.`drchecker` AS `drchecker` WHERE `extention` = :Ext
y en el cuadro de dialogo coloco un 8025 y me marca ese error
oOo3.2 en windows vista
Re: Consulta con parametros
Hola
Tengo una duda que pasa si el first name es un combo....? Como puede para pedirle al usuario ese parametro en forma de combo? (segun la sugerencia de QuazzieEvil » Sab Ene 31, 2009 6:29 pm )
Tengo una duda que pasa si el first name es un combo....? Como puede para pedirle al usuario ese parametro en forma de combo? (segun la sugerencia de QuazzieEvil » Sab Ene 31, 2009 6:29 pm )
OpenOfficeO 3.2.0 en Ubuntu 10.04